I currently have a 10g tank with live sand and live rock, inverts and fish. I have to treat both my fish for ich. ( I bought instant ocean lifeguard, by the way if anyone has reviews on it. )

I wanted to move everything into our empty 20 g. Should I put the fish in a bucket or temp tank while I clean everything out of the current dt, then make the current dt into the quarantine tank and then move all the inverts to the 20g to use as my new dt? Suggestions, advice appreciated
 
Well if you're wanting to use the 20 gallon, I'd move everything into a bucket or tub. Make that your quarantine tank for treating this bout of ich.

That way you can give the 10g a good scrubbing and store it away for if you need it again.

I just wouldn't put anything in the 20g until you're sure the ich is gone.
